Taking the Lid Off
(Living with Addiction)

2 Day Training Course

Course content

  •         Examining attitudes in relation to addiction and problematic substance misuse.

  •         Sharing experiences of working with people with addiction and substance misuse

  •         Identifying the characteristics of addiction and alcoholism.

  •         Understanding of the potential impact living with addiction and substance misuse has on the
            family

  •         Identifying and supporting individuals living with addiction and substance misuse.

  •         Introduction to self-help materials available to use with adults, young people and children

  •         Evidenced based Intervention that can support people living with addiction and problematic
            substance misuse.     

  •         Increasing active listening and communication skills        

  •         Practical steps that contribute to the building of resiliency in individuals.

  • Who is this course for?

    Taking the lid off is aimed at Tier 1, 2 & 3 workers that come into contact with substance misuse within families. This may include primary care staff, family and child care staff, early years services, community health workers, teachers, addictions staff, among others..

    This training is FREE

    to people working or living in the Belfast and South Eastern Health & Social Care Trust areas

    Accreditation?

    This course is not accredited.
